II/376 VISTA Variable in the Via Lactea Survey (VVV) DR4.2 (Minniti+, 2023) ================================================================================ VISTA Variables in the Via Lactea Survey (VVV) - ESO Phase 3 - DR4.2 Minniti D., Lucas P., Hempel M., The VVV Science Team. =2023yCat.2376....0M =2012A&A...537A.107S ================================================================================ ADC_Keywords: Surveys ; Infrared sources ; Photometry, infrared Mission_Name: ESO Keywords: Galaxy: bulge - Galaxy: disk - Galaxy: stellar content - stars: abundances - infrared: stars - surveys Abstract: The VVV Survey data delivered to ESO in this "DR4.2" release of the "VVV" Data Collection includes the two-epoch ZYJHKs band-merged tile catalogues that were created by the Wide Field Astronomy Unit (WFAU) at the Royal Observatory, Edinburgh, using single-band catalogues created from the tile images by the Cambridge Astronomical Survey Unit (CASU). These data files were uploaded via the Phase 3 tool to the ESO Archive in July 2020. The data are from ESO programme 179.B-2002, with the VIRCAM instrument, using ZYJHKs filters, with total sky coverage of 540 sq. deg. Description: The ESO public survey VISTA variables in the Via Lactea (VVV) started in 2010. The telescope used to carry out the VVV survey is VISTA (Visible and Infrared Survey Telescope for Astronomy), a 4-m class wide-field telescope with a single instrument, VIRCAM (VISTA InfraRed CAMera), located on its own peak at ESO's Cerro Paranal Observatory in Chile. VIRCAM is equipped with five broad-band filters (Z, Y, J, H, and Ks) and two narrow-band filters centred at 0.98 and 1.18um. The VVV survey uses all five broad-band filters spanning from 0.84 to 2.5um. The VVV survey area consists of 348 tiles, 196 tiles in the bulge and 152 in the disk area. This Phase 3 release contains observations up to 26 September 2015. DR4.2 replaces the previous releases of band-merged tile catalogues in DR2 that were derived from the CASU v1.1 or v1.2 pipelines. DR4.2 provides additional data: the band-merged catalogues now include two separate epochs of contemporaneous JHKs photometry and two separate epochs of contemporaneous ZY photometry. Classification of variability in this band (VARFLAG) 1801 I1 --- Prim [0/1]? 1=Primary source; 0=secondary source (PRIMARY_SOURCE) -------------------------------------------------------------------------------- Note (1): Class flag as follows: 1 = gal (223,494,864 occurrences) 0 = noise (6,242,984 occurrences) -1 = star (336,856,585 occurrences) -2 = probStar (21,796,600 occurrences) -3 = probGal (2,291,920 occurrences) Note (2): Quality error bit flags assigned during post processing are listed at http://horus.roe.ac.uk/vsa/ppErrBits.html These flags refer to quality issues of varying severity. For each pass-band ten quality issues are implemented as follows, where the corresponding value of the ppErrBit is given in parenthesis. Source is deblended (16), has bad pixel(s) in default aperture (64), has low confidence in default aperture (128), lies within detector #16 region of a tile (4096), is close to saturation (65536), has photometric calibration probably subject to systematic errors (131072), lies within a dither offset of the stacked frame boundary (4194304), lies within the underexposed strip of a tile (8388606), and lies within an underexposed region of a tile due to missing detector (16777216), and corresponds to a bright tile detection, but no detection in pawprints (67108864). To select only sources without quality issues the user can filter on ppErrBits=0, but note that all sources in this catalog have at least ppErrBits=16 due to the dense stellar field, and to include only sources with minor quality issues use ppErrBits<256. -------------------------------------------------------------------------------- History: Catalog downloaded from: http://www.eso.org/qi/catalog/show/345 Description available on: http://www.eso.org/rm/api/v1/public/releaseDescriptions/161 ================================================================================ (End) F.-X.
